- Who's my favorite Backstreet Boy? - Nice try, NSYNC forever.
Meaning and definitions of backstreet, translation in Welsh language for backstreet with similar and opposite words. Also find spoken pronunciation of backstreet in Welsh and in English language.
What backstreet means in Welsh, backstreet meaning in Welsh, backstreet definition, examples and pronunciation of backstreet in Welsh language.